Job Description

This is professional medical work in the care and treatment of patients providing healthcare services under the supervision of a physician. Employees in this class take medical histories, perform physical examinations, and develop assessments, diagnostic work-up and treatment plans within the parameters of licensure and program protocols.  Significant aspects of work include formulating treatment plans, prescribing medications or other forms of treatment, consulting with specialists when indicated and educating patients in general health care and disease-specific practices.  Employees in this class keep abreast of trends and developments within their assigned specialty.  All work is performed in collaboration with and under the supervision of a licensed physician in accordance with departmental policies and protocols.

KNOWLEDGE OF: 

  • principles, practices, literature, and current developments in the recognition and treatment of disease.
  • clinical assessment and physical examination.
  • principles and practice of preventive medicine.
  • resources available to patients in need of specialty medical treatment, mental health assessments and treatment, substance abuse treatment, case management, home health care, and other services.
  • medical jurisprudence.

ABILITY TO: 

  • work collaboratively with other health care team providers.
  • perform complete history and physical examination.
  • develop diagnostic and treatment plans
  • critically evaluate, integrate and interpret medical history, results of health evaluations, and results of diagnostic tests.
  • develop and implement a plan of medical care under the supervision of, and/or in consultation with, a licensed physician.
  • Record and maintain accurate up-to-date records of patient care.
  • Counsel patients regarding general health maintenance, nutrition, and identified medical problems

Qualifications

EDUCATION:

Completion of a bachelor’s degree program from an accredited college or university with major coursework in the life sciences, physical sciences or related field.  

AND

Completion of a physician assistant program accredited by the American Medical Association’s Committee on Allied Health Education and Accreditation, the Commission for Accreditation of Allied Health Educational Programs, Accreditation Review Commission of Pennsylvania or a successor organization or equivalent accrediting body as determined by the Office of Human Resources.

AND LICENSE:

Eligibility for Physician Assistant license at the time of application and possession of a Physician Assistant license issued by the Pennsylvania State Board of Medicine at the time of appointment.

LICENSES, REGISTRATIONS AND/OR CERTIFICATES

License as a Physician Assistant issued by the Pennsylvania State Board of Medicine at the time of appointment and during tenure of employment as a Physician Assistant.

Completion of the required Continuing Medical Education (CME) credits on a biennial basis to maintain licensure as a Physician Assistant as required by the National Commission on Certification of Physician Assistants and recognized by the Pennsylvania State Board of Medicine.
